Detailed information on SEY - Bukeye Musumba | Burundi - Washed - Field Blend

SEY COFFEE is located in Brooklyn, United States


From SEY


This is the only coffee we will release this year from the rolling hills of Musumba, where the rich soils and cool canopies of banana trees create ideal conditions for coffee cultivation. In the cup we find dried apricot, black tea, and blood orange.


ABOUT MUSUMBA


Bukeye is the first washing station built by the Long Miles team. Located in Muramvya Province, Musumba is one of the few sites we work with in this region. Meticulously managed, Bukeye consistently produces some of the finest Burundian coffees we have tasted in our many years working with the Long Miles Coffee Project.


ABOUT THIS FIELD BLEND


Varieties in Burundi are not exactly straightforward. We know that Red Bourbon and Mibirizi are being cultivated; however, we don\'t know at what relative percentages. Based on the history of production in Burundi there is also most likely some SL34 being grown as well.


ABOUT LONG MILES COFFEE PROJECT


The Long Miles Coffee Project is the dream-become-reality of Ben and Kristy Carlson. The pair moved to Burundi in 2011 with a simple dream: Help coffee growers by helping roasters source consistently high quality coffees from Burundi. Their dream has grown from working with fifty coffee growers in 2013 to working with more than 5,500 at present. Long Miles has been extremely effective in helping to actualize Burundi’s natural potential for extremely high quality coffee, while also making an incredible impact socially, economically, and environmentally. Coffees from this project are some of our most anticipated of the year, and we are humbled and honored continue supporting their inspiring work.
